Factors to Consider: Weight Capacity and Ease of Use
Every telescope has a weight limit, and exceeding it will strain the motors and result in blurry images. Before purchasing, verify the weight of the telescope to ensure the mount can handle the load comfortably.
- Portability vs. Stability: Heavier mounts provide better stability but are difficult for younger children to transport alone.
- User Interface: Ensure the control system matches the child’s comfort level with technology.
- Future Growth: Consider whether the mount allows for the attachment of cameras or heavier optics as the child progresses.
Tips for Balancing Your Mount and Aligning With Stars
A poorly balanced mount will struggle, no matter how expensive the technology is. Ensure the telescope is perfectly balanced on both axes to prevent the internal gears from slipping or wearing out prematurely.
Accurate polar alignment is the secret to successful tracking for beginners. Use this process to instill a habit of precision, reminding the child that a few minutes spent preparing correctly saves an hour of frustration later in the evening.
